Before diving into the APK specifics, it’s essential to understand what DepraviA is. Developed by Araiguma (Raccoon) and published by Nyu Media, DepraviA is a vertical-scrolling bullet-hell shooter (shmup) that follows the tragic journey of a girl named Furaito in a grotesque, decaying world.
Unlike traditional shooters that focus on bright colors and power-ups, DepraviA embraces a grim, body-horror aesthetic. Enemies are twisted biological entities, bosses are nightmarish abominations, and the soundtrack is a melancholic industrial score. The game is notorious for its high difficulty curve, requiring pixel-perfect dodging and pattern memorization.
